Sat 757459942340108

decimal
151491.4942340108
degree
0°151491′291″4942340108‴
percentile
36.06952110349116%
name
imfxvjltvgv
cycle
0
epoch
0
period
75
block
151491
offset
4942340108
timestamp
rarity
common